POSITION SUMMARY: With direct supervision responsible for clerical/administrative assignments in some of the Human Resources functions.RESPONSIBILITIES: - Following established procedures perform administrative duties related to the Human Resources function while maintaining strict confidentiality as required.
- Responsibilities may include some or all of the following:
- Provide effective employee assistance/service and answer routine employee questions.
- Assist in the administration of a variety of Human Resources programs to support division and group goals and objectives.
- Assist with special projects as assigned following instructions which are well defined to ensure the selection placement motivation development and retention of qualified employees.
- Gather data and prepare various routine reports proofread and correct grammatical typographical or compositional errors.
- Process and verify accuracy and completeness of employee status change forms vacation and other leave requests benefits documentation educational reimbursement requests etc.
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date personnel records and files.
- Input into and audit HRIS system information such as wage rate classifications payroll data benefit information employee history address changes etc.
- Process new hires transfers terminations promotions performance appraisals salary increases employment verifications etc.
- Interface with payroll to assist employees in resolving pay discrepancies.
- Responsible for maintaining bulletin boards including job postings company announcements and government bulletins.
- Provide clerical/administrative support such as sort and distribute incoming correspondence assist with event/activity planning setup/takedown order department stationery and supplies etc.
- Perform other related responsibilities.
JOB REQUIREMENTS: - 1 year of general office experience including six months of Human Resources experience or equivalent related experience or demonstrated ability to perform described responsibilities.
- Experience w/MS Office; Intermediate to Advanced Excel skills required
- Must demonstrate effective verbal written and interpersonal communication skills.
- Ability to work effectively with others and be a participative team player.
